Paver Driveway Construction in Davis County, UT
Paver driveway construction involves installing durable and attractive paved surfaces to enhance the accessibility and curb appeal of residential properties. This service typically includes preparing the existing ground, laying a solid base, and carefully placing interlocking pavers to create a smooth, long-lasting driveway. Homeowners often request paver driveway projects to improve their property's appearance, increase functionality, or replace aging asphalt or concrete surfaces with a more versatile and visually appealing option.
Before requesting paver driveway construction,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including the size and layout of the driveway, the types of pavers available, and the expected durability of the finished surface. It's also helpful to consider how the driveway will handle vehicle traffic, drainage needs, and any necessary permits or regulations in the area. Clear communication about these factors can ensure the project aligns with the property's needs and aesthetic preferences.

Paver Driveway Construction Questions
What types of paver materials are commonly used for driveways?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etic and durability options for driveways.
How long does a paver driveway typically last? When properly installed and maintained, paver driveways can last several decades, providing long-term performance and appearance.
Are paver driveways suitable for all property types? Paver driveways are versatile and can be installed on various property types, including residential and commercial properties with different soil conditions.
What should property owners consider before installing a paver driveway? It’s important to assess the existing surface, drainage, and style preferences to ensure the driveway meets functional and aesthetic needs.
